Definition

  1. 1
    Gâteau au fromage à la crème ayant un fond de tarte (→ voir cheesecake).
  2. 2
    Dessert au fromage, y compris le tiramisu et les variétés de gâteau compris dans la première définition (le tourteau fromager, le cheesecake).

Synonyms

tarte au fromage
